Decoding the Peavey Classic VTX Schematic

At its core, a Peavey Classic VTX Schematic is a detailed blueprint, a visual representation of the electronic components and their interconnections within the amplifier. Think of it like a road map for electricity. It shows you where every resistor, capacitor, vacuum tube, transformer, and potentiometer is located and how they are wired together to create the amplifier's sound. This diagram is crucial for anyone wanting to understand the signal path, from the guitar's input all the way to the speaker's output. It illustrates how the preamplifier stages shape your tone, how the power amplifier section boosts the signal, and how the output transformer faithfully transfers that amplified signal to the speaker. The importance of a accurate schematic cannot be overstated for troubleshooting, modification, and repair.

The Peavey Classic VTX Schematic is typically presented as a series of interconnected symbols, each representing a specific electronic component. These schematics often break down the amplifier into functional blocks, making it easier to follow the signal's journey. For instance, you'll commonly see sections dedicated to:

  • The input stage: Where your guitar signal first enters the amplifier.
  • The preamplifier: Responsible for tone shaping (bass, middle, treble controls) and gain.
  • The power amplifier: The workhorse that significantly boosts the signal to drive the speaker.
  • The power supply: Provides the necessary voltages for all the other components to operate.
  • The effects loop (if applicable): For integrating external effects pedals.

Understanding these blocks and the components within them allows for targeted diagnostics. For example, if you're experiencing a lack of volume, the schematic can guide you to inspect the power amplifier section. If the tone controls aren't working, you'd focus on the preamplifier circuitry. Here's a simplified look at how some common components are represented:

Resistor Zig-zag line
Capacitor Two parallel lines or a line and a curved line
Vacuum Tube Circle with lines indicating pins and internal structure

For those undertaking repairs or modifications, the Peavey Classic VTX Schematic is indispensable. It provides the precise values for components, allowing you to replace a faulty part with an exact match. It also shows you where to safely probe with a multimeter to check voltages and signal continuity. Without the schematic, attempting to fix an amplifier can be like navigating a complex maze blindfolded. It empowers you to understand the original design intent, which is the first step in making any informed changes, whether it's swapping out tubes for a different tonal character or understanding how a particular modification might affect the overall performance of the amplifier. It's also a fantastic learning resource, opening the door to a deeper appreciation for analog audio circuitry.
